Easygoing, flat, and scenic bike ride along the Potomac River with views of Washington D.C.

Start your ride at the Teddy Roosevelt Island parking area and head southbound towards Mt. Vernon. You'll be riding next to the Potomac the entire time, with great views of the National Monument, Lincoln Memorial, Jefferson Memorial, and the Memorial Bridge. The ride is as long as you want to make it, but a great ride is to Old Town Alexandria and back (14 miles total)! You can stop for lunch in Old Town at one of the many great restaurants or smoothie shops. 

Teddy Roosevelt Island parking area fills very quickly on the weekends, so arrive early!

The Mt Vernon trail running from George Washington’s Mt Vernon estate to Theodore Roosevelt Island for 17 miles is a beautiful and scenic multi-use trail that winds through historic Old town in Alexandria, and skirts the Potomac river almost the entire way. The trail is paved and signposted the entire way with multiple parking lots, access points , overlooks and picnic areas . I’ve had a lot of fun biking, running and walking my dog along different sections of the trail.
